What is a Portable Treadmill?
A portable treadmill is a scaled-down version of the basic motorized treadmill found in commercial health clubs. Typically classified into 2 primary types-- under-desk strolling pads and folding running treadmills-- these makers are crafted to be lightweight, easy to shop, and simple to operate.
Unlike their bulky counterparts, portable designs often include a slim profile, wheels for simple rolling, and the ability to slide entirely under a bed or stand upright in a closet.

Kinds Of Portable Treadmills
Before buying, it is important to understand the two main classifications of portable treadmills readily available sale on treadmills the marketplace:
-
Under-Desk Walking Pads:
- Speed Range: Usually topped at 2.5 to 4 mph.
- Style: Extremely flat, typically handleless (though some come with a fold-down safety bar).
- Best For: Walking while operating at a standing desk, light healing, and small areas.
-
Compact Folding Treadmills:
- Speed Range: Can rise to 8 to 12 mph, accommodating jogging and light running.
- Style: Features a handlebar console that folds flat versus the deck.
- Best For: Users who want a full running workout in a space-saving plan.

Choosing the ideal portable Treadmill Small involves assessing individual fitness objectives, physical area, and budget plan. Here are the core factors to keep in mind:
- Motor Power (HP): Look for a minimum of 2.0 horsepower if the goal is light running. For casual walking, a 1.5 HP motor is typically adequate.
- Weight Capacity: Always examine the optimum weight limitation. Portable treadmills typically range from 220 lbs to 300 lbs capacity.
- Running/Walking Deck Size: A broader and longer belt supplies more comfort and safety, specifically for taller users with longer strides.
- Noise Level: Since these are typically utilized in homes or home offices, a peaceful motor (under 65 decibels) is important.
- Storage Capabilities: Measure the clearance under the designated storage area (like a couch or bed) before buying.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)1. Can you actually operate on a portable treadmill?
It depends upon the design. Under-desk walking pads are usually limited to a maximum speed of 3 or 4 miles per hour, which is only appropriate for walking. However, compact folding treadmills frequently reach speeds of 8 to 12 mph, making running and light running completely possible.
2. How loud are portable treadmills?
Many modern portable treadmills operate at around 60 decibels, which is roughly comparable to the sound of a typical discussion or a peaceful fridge. They are developed to be utilized in home offices and houses without causing extreme disruption.
3. Do portable treadmills need assembly?
The huge bulk of portable discount treadmills arrive completely assembled or require only minimal setup, such as connecting a console or tightening up a couple of knobs. They are designed to be plug-and-play right out of the box.
4. Can an under-desk treadmill fit under a basic couch or bed?
Lots of walking pads are under 6 inches thick specifically so they can move under a lot of basic beds, sofas, or stand vertically versus a wall. Constantly check the machine's clearance measurements versus your furniture before buying.
5. How do I preserve a portable treadmill?
Maintenance is generally simple. It mainly involves keeping the belt tidy, periodically tightening the belt if it starts to slip, and applying silicone treadmill lubricant below the belt every few months (depending upon usage frequency).
